/* CSS placed here will be applied to all skins */
/* Some sections copied from [[Wikipedia:MediaWiki:Common.css]] */

/* <source lang="css"> */

/* default skin for navigation boxes */
table.navbox {            /* navbox container style */
  border:1px solid #aaa;
  width:100%; 
  margin:auto;
  clear:both;
  font-size:88%;
  text-align:center;
  padding:1px;
}
table.navbox + table.navbox {
  margin-top:-1px;        /* single pixel border between adjacent navboxes (doesn't work for IE6, but that's okay) */
}
.navbox-title, .navbox-abovebelow, table.navbox th {
  text-align:center;      /* title and above/below styles */
  padding-left:1em;
  padding-right:1em;
}
.navbox-group {           /* group style */
  white-space:nowrap;
  text-align:right;
  font-weight:bold;
  padding-left:1em;
  padding-right:1em;
}
.navbox, .navbox-subgroup {
  background:#fdfdfd;     /* Background color */
}
.navbox-list {
  border-color:#fdfdfd;   /* Must match background color */
}
.navbox-title, table.navbox th {
  background:#ccccff;     /* Level 1 color */
}
.navbox-abovebelow, .navbox-group, .navbox-subgroup .navbox-title {
  background:#ddddff;     /* Level 2 color */
}
.navbox-subgroup .navbox-group, .navbox-subgroup .navbox-abovebelow {
  background:#e6e6ff;     /* Level 3 color */
}
.navbox-even {
  background:#f7f7f7;     /* Even row striping */
}
.navbox-odd {
  background:transparent; /* Odd row striping */
}
 
.collapseButton {         /* 'show'/'hide' buttons created dynamically by the        */
    float: right;         /* CollapsibleTables javascript in [[MediaWiki:Common.js]] */
    font-weight: normal;  /* are styled here so they can be customised.              */
    text-align: right;
    width: auto;
}
.navbox .collapseButton { /* In navboxes, the show/hide button balances the vde links from */
    width: 6em;           /* [[Template:Tnavbar]], so they need to be the same width.      */
}



/* Makes redirects appear in italics in categories and on [[Special:Allpages]] */
.redirect-in-category, .allpagesredirect {
    font-style: italic;
}



/* Standard Navigationsleisten, aka box hiding thingy from .de.  Documentation at [[Wikipedia:NavFrame]]. */
div.NavFrame {
    margin: 0;
    padding: 4px;
    border: 1px solid #aaa;
    text-align: center;
    border-collapse: collapse;
    font-size: 95%;
}
div.NavFrame + div.NavFrame {
    border-top-style: none;
    border-top-style: hidden;
}
div.NavPic {
    background-color: #fff;
    margin: 0;
    padding: 2px;
    float: left;
}
div.NavFrame div.NavHead {
    height: 1.6em;
    font-weight: bold;
    background-color: #ccf;
    position:relative;
}
div.NavFrame p {
    font-size: 100%;
}
div.NavFrame div.NavContent {
    font-size: 100%;
}
div.NavFrame div.NavContent p {
    font-size: 100%;
}
div.NavEnd {
    margin: 0;
    padding: 0;
    line-height: 1px;
    clear: both;
}
a.NavToggle {
    position: absolute;
    top: 0;
    right: 3px;
    font-weight: normal;
    font-size: 90%;
}

/* Formatting to make a table appear like a button: */
table.Button { padding: 0 1em; border-width: medium; border-style: outset; }

/* Formatting for use with the Maze extension (rendered as a table): */
span.MazeTable table {
    padding: 0;
    border-collapse: separate;
    border-spacing: 0;
    border: 1px solid black;
}
span.MazeTable td {
    text-align: center;
}
span.MazeTable td.MazeT {
    border-top: 1px solid black;
}
span.MazeTable td.MazeR {
    border-right: 1px solid black;
}
span.MazeTable td.MazeB {
    border-bottom: 1px solid black;
}
span.MazeTable td.MazeL {
    border-left: 1px solid black;
}
/* Formatting for use with the Maze extension (rendered as text): */
span.MazeText {
    white-space: pre;
    font-family: monospace;
    letter-spacing: normal;
    word-spacing: normal;
    margin: 0;
    padding: 0;
}

/* Formatting for the [[IT:MiniGeek]] page: */
table.MiniGeekExample {
    width: 100%;
    border: 1px solid black;
}
table.MiniGeekExample th {
    text-align: left;
    vertical-align: top;
}
table.MiniGeekExample td {
    text-align: left;
    vertical-align: top;
}

/* </source> */